We are a constituted tenants and residents association (TRA) based in Peckham, SE London providing (food aid) support to those adversely affected by Covid 19. This could be because of job loss, furlough, reduced income, self isolating / shielding. We also have many full time students and those unable to claim benefits seeking help also.

Our organisation is formed of unpaid residents from Rye Hill estate, volunteering their time / skills. We've decided to set up a food bank for local residents and the wider community to access emergency food supplies, toiletries, printing and gas / electricity meter top-up support. We have an established and trusted history of supporting our residents.

As a non profit organisation, your donations go directly into the purchase of food, toiletries, credits towards gas / electricity meters, bulk food delivery costs and our utility bills to support the tenants and residents' hall where the food bank is based.

We are open every Monday 11-2pm & Saturday 12-2pm for collections and donations. Our users are residents and neighbours on self referral basis. As long as people can make it to a session, we will help.

We are located - Rye Hill TRA Hall 241 Peckham Rye SE15 3AA
